The problems with DIY Drain Unblockers
Although these techniques may appear practical in many instances but here are a few arguments why relying on them is not always the best idea.
1. Can Cause Blockage Further Down the Line
Utilizing hard chemicals like acid-based cleaners for unblocking the drain may result in more harm than good. For instance, while they dissolve the blockage which has been accumulating in a short period of time, they could also corrode pipes causing serious damage over time. This type of damage can cause you to change your pipes that aren’t fun doing and also costly.
2. Masking The Underlying Problem
A significant problem that exists when you use any method to unblock your system for yourself is that it only solves the problem superficially. By just dealing with whatever appears to be the most obvious surface without determining why it started initially, you could conceal a larger issue under the surface. Sometimes there could be issues like root intrusion that isn’t solved by chemical solutions but require CCTV examination to confirm the issue.
3. Harmful Chemicals
It is important to note that DIY drain unblockers contain chemical that are harmful to your health, particularly if they are not use them properly. These chemicals generally release poisonous fumes that can cause respiratory problems, as well as skin irritation that may cause burns.
4. Possible Property Damage
The snake or plunger can quickly cause damage to property in the wrong way, principally due to their abrasive properties. A rapid and forceful motion could cause severe damages to pipes or joints which can cause leaks, or even flooding.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are DIY drain unblockers?
DIY drain unblockers are chemicals found in hardware stores and are used to clear blockages in household drainage systems. They’re usually cheap and simple to use, making them a popular choice for homeowners who want to cut costs on plumbing services.
Are DIY drain unblockers effective?
DIY drain unblockers can be efficient in removing minor obstructions like soap scum, hair or food particles. However, they might not be able to eliminate larger blockages that are caused by trees, foreign objects or mineral buildup.
DIY drain unblockers can cause pipe damage?
Yes, a few DIY drain unblocker items contain aggressive chemicals that could cause rust or damage pipes, specifically in the event of improper use or are used for too long. This can lead to expensive repairs and possibly the requirement for a replacement pipe.
